Vcftools fst. This is achieved easily on a per-site basis with the 文章浏览阅读4k次,点赞13次,收...

Vcftools fst. This is achieved easily on a per-site basis with the 文章浏览阅读4k次,点赞13次,收藏14次。1. vcf是SNP calling 过滤后生成的vcf VCFtools consists of two parts, a perl module and a binary executable. vcf etc. The formula used for this is equivalent to the one Abhinav Tyagi Hi Gargee, There are multiple ways of calculating Fst using a vcf file. See usage examples, options, and output formats for each There are multiple ways of calculating Fst using a vcf file. txt #look at the genotype data for Hi, I calculated pairwise Fst using VCFTools: vcftools --vcf input_data. 8 years ago by Biostar 20 • written 13. 3未来发展:整合更多功能和算法提升分析能力 总结: vcftools fst是一款功能强大的基因组学工具,通过计算和分析群体间的遗传差异,可以帮助研究人员深入了解物种的进化历程和种 Exercise Files Or copy over on TACC: vcftools --weir-fst-pop #Navigate to the exercise directory cd ~/Desktop/vcftools #Look at the input files: ls *. If you are interested in 1. It says I have to provide one file for each population with a list of all individuals within one of 计算每个位点的多态性; vcftools --vcf test. vcf, SNPs_s1. The provided file Fst for arbitrary windows if you keep the numerator and denominator separate and output those for every locus/position. Now we will return to our filtered, high By default, the compiled programs will now be in the vcftools/bin/ directory. Arguments vcf_path Path to the VCF file. 1. 下列所用到的数据均为千人基因组数据库 1、通过vcftools计算FST 命令行如下: 其中,input_data. txt --out test 其中,bfile文件W为plink二进制 I am having issues getting Fst values from vcftools that make sense (in range from 0 to 1). See how to visualize and interpret the results, and what caveats to consider when using outlier tests. txt --out out. If you are I used vcftools for calculation the Fst value between two populations (pop1 and pop2) using the below command: However, some Fst value sounds strange to me. Vcftools is designed to parse and filter data, and the options to calculate Fst are still experimental. The perl module is a general Perl API for manipulating VCF files, whereas the binary executable provides general analysis OUTPUT FST STATISTICS --weir-fst-pop <filename> This option is used to calculate an Fst estimate from Weir and Cockerham’s 1984 paper. Summary: The variant call format (VCF) is a generic format for storing DNA polymorphism data such as SNPs, insertions, deletions and structural v Hi, I have a vcf file with joint snp calls for 5 sub-populations and I want to use vcftools to calculate Fst for each pair of populations. txt的格式 Website homepage. vcf --weir-fst-pop Fst值的计算 群体间分化指数fst,取值范围0~1,值越大表明群体间分化程度越高,亲缘关系越远。 这个窗口大小和步长不影响结果 曼哈顿图 首先上传数据,每列数据类型都为数值 VCFtools can also calculate Fst statistics between individuals of different populations. The aim of VCFtools is to provide easily accessible methods for working VCFtools consists of two parts, a perl module and a binary executable. 平均基因流动性值:vcftools fst还会计算两个种群之间的平均基因流动性值,以便更好地比较不同种群之间的基因流动性。 3. This project is migrating to github: https://vcftools. vcf就是输入的vcf格式 population_1. Some common compiler errors may appear, such as not being able to locate Vcf. This is the preferred calculation of Fst. Currently, only pairwise FST calculations are supported, although this will likely vcftools --vcf input_file. 5k次,点赞2次,收藏12次。本文介绍如何利用vcftools和gcta软件包来计算群体遗传学中的FST值。通过具体的命令行示例展示了所需输入文件的格式及如何运行计算命 Downloading VCFtools The current version can be downloaded in tar or zip format from the project's github repository via the links on the left or on the page here: Calculating and plotting Fst from a VCF file. 05 \ #best practice to keep only sites with less than 20% of the data vcftools fst简书-`vcftools fst`是一个用于计算遗传结构差异的命令行工具,可以从VCF文件中计算F统计量(F-statistics)。 F统计量是一种衡量群体间或亚群体间遗传差异的常用指标。 使用`vcftools fst` Download vcftools for free. io/ Abstract. vcf --site-pi --positions SNP_list. I It calculates population genetics statistics including allele frequencies, nucleotide diversity, Fst, linkage disequilibrium, and relatedness measures. vcf and SNPs_s2. 2w次,点赞2次,收藏16次。本文介绍如何使用vcftools计算Fst、pi和TajimaD等遗传变异统计量,并通过R语言进行数据可视化,适用于遗传学研究中的群体遗传分析。 Goal of this vignette Compare assigner's Fst calculations (using Weir and Cockerham, 1984) against alternatives. Hi, I am trying to run fst from my vcf file using this command vcftools_0. imiss” --missing-site :统计每个snp位点的缺失情况,生成文件后缀为“. /vcftools --vcf file. /vcftools --vcf SCH_freebayes_sort_ostE_SnpEff_SnpSift. The aim of VCFtools is to provide easily accessible vcftools是一种可以对VCF文件和BCF文件进行格式转换及过滤的工具,其中很多过滤及计算功能我们可以自己使用perl或者python编写脚本实现,但都不如这个工具的运算速度快。 目前官 vcf vcftools genome fst • 16k views ADD COMMENT • link updated 12. Learn how to use VCFtools to perform various analyses on VCF files, such as filtering, converting, comparing, and calculating Fst statistics. 统计分析结果:除了基因流动性值外,vcftools fst还可以提供其他统计分析 –gzvcf 输入的是压缩后的vcf文件 在群体遗传学中,遗传多样性参数是衡量群体遗传多样性的重要指标,比如Fst、π、Tajima’s D等。 1、Fst计算 Fst vcf_calc. io development by creating an account on GitHub. Contribute to TharinduTS/Calculating-and-plotting-Fst development by creating an account on GitHub. pm or not being able to locate zlib. md at master · # Fst分析 # 确保:只能输入一个vcf文件,vcftools :支持普通VCF或压缩的VCF. 8 \ #best practice to keep only sites with less than 20% of the data missing --maf 0. pop2_individuals Vector of individual names belonging to the second population. vcf --weir-fst-pop Population1. lines. txt(群体的分类文件,后续的分析结果是B2相对于B1的选择结果位点)4. 9 years ago VCFtools can also calculate Fst statistics between individuals of different populations. VCFtools can Now I want to calculate the Fst for each SNP with vcftools, but I am a bit lost at this point. In vcftools you can make pairwise comparisons between populations or even between Hi, I would like to know what is the difference in the calculation of the mean Fst estimate and weighted Fst estimate in the VCFtools log file. How do I calculate Fst using fst(F-statistics)是一种用于选择信号检测的统计方法,用于测量和比较不同群体之间的遗传差异。它可以帮助确定是否存在选择压力导致的遗传变异。通过计算不同群体之间的遗传差 这篇博客详细介绍了如何使用vcftools进行基因变异数据的处理,包括计算等位基因频率、计算Fst、转换为plink格式以及解决转换过程中的错误。此外,还涵盖了比较两个VCF文件、筛选样 > weighted Fst for arbitrary windows if you keep the numerator and > denominator separate and output those for every locus/position. vcf --weir-fst-pop population_1. vcf. > The weighted average Fst (wFst) for a block is the sum of the For example, have a look at BioPerl and R. I have two You can use Fst to identify the relationship between individuals, and it can be used to identify populations. I understand how Weir & Cockerham Fst is calculated over Given a "vcfLink" object and a list of population IDs, returns a data frame containing pairwise Fst 安装直接用conda install vcftools vcftools支持. if not you may hi everyone I have an outputted file from vcftools for fst calculation in the following format CHROM BIN_START BIN_END N_VARIANTS WEIGHTED_FST MEAN_FST ch1 1 40000 75 Can anyone help to calculate the statistically significant outlier for Pairwise Fst from VCFTools? Hi, I calculated pairwise Fst using VCFTools: 其实Fst分析就是看两个群体之间分化程度的一种方法,Fst值越大(越接近1)表明两个群体间分化程度越高,亲缘关系越远;Fst值越小(越接近0)表明群体间分化程度越低,亲缘关系越近。 分为按照 计算之后,会得到两个文件格式,分别为. 文件准备 B1. I tried the code below for that. py: VCF Statistic Calculator Function ¶ Automates the calculation of site/windowed fixation index (Fst), Tajima's D, nucleotide diversity (Pi), allele frequency, and heterozygosity using 001、vcftools计算选择信号滑窗参数 vcftools --vcf PopA_PopB. It calculates nucleotide diversity (π), Tajima's D, and FST in sliding windows across the genome. 文章浏览阅读1. bcf,这些文件里面是经过筛选后的SNP位点信息或indel信息 官方文档: VCFtools is a program package designed for working with VCF files, such as those generated by the 1000 Genomes Project. txt --fst-window-size 50000 --fst-window-step 20000 -- 2. Nevertheless, I like challenges :-) so here is a command that Dear all, I used VCF tools to calculate Fst between two populations but now I need to calculate pairwise FST between 154 individuals within each population but I do not know how can I make this? Does Hi all, I used vcftools for calculation the Fst value between two populations (pop1 and pop2) using the below command: . Calculate Fst index ( Weir and Cockerham’s, 1984 PMID:28563791) along the Computing per site Fst In the previous sessions, we investigated population structure and learned how to detect admixture and introgression between populations. 12a -- input. I attempted to calculate Fst using bcftools, but I have to provide This function calculates the fixation index (Fst) between two populations from a VCF file using the method of Weir and Cockerham (1984). txt --out pop1_vs_pop2 What method I should use for as I said I haven't used it, but it should be something as simple as "vcftools --vcf yourvcffile --relatedness" if all your samples are contained in that multisample "yourvcffile" file. vcf文件和其二进制格式文件. py: VCF Statistic Calculator Function ¶ Automates the calculation of site/windowed fixation index (Fst), Tajima's D, nucleotide diversity (Pi), allele frequency, and heterozygosity using 参数说明: --missing-indv :统计每个样品的缺失情况,生成文件后缀为“. imiss文件: 第1列为样品名称,第2列为总 Or copy over on TACC: vcftools --weir-fst-pop #Navigate to the exercise directory cd ~/Desktop/vcftools #Look at the input files: ls *. Specifically, the commands: --fst-window-size <integer> --fst-window-step FST is currently calculated using the formula described in the supplementary material of the Phase I HapMap paper. . The easiest way is to use Vcftools, it gives you fst based on Wier and Cockerham estimation. I attempted to calculate Fst using bcftools, but I have to provide the id list. Output (. vcf and SNPs_s3. vcf --weir-fst-pop PopA. log和. txt B2. vcftools fst简书-5. For example, please This tutorial shows you how to compute FST values using vcftools Course Materialsmore Calculating and plotting Fst from a VCF file. You should be able to find his contact online. It's been some time that I am using VCFtools, and it helps me a lot! Today, I wanted to calculate an Fst estimate between two populations. txt --weir-fst-pop PopB. vcf --weir-fst-pop pop1 --weir-fst-pop pop2 --fst-window-size 40000 --fst-window-step 20000 -out. This. The perl module is a general Perl API for manipulating VCF files, whereas the binary executable provides general analysis routines. lmiss” sample. The weighted average Fst (wFst) for a block is the sum of the 前面两期我们学习了使用rehh包通过iHS和XP-EHH方法来检测群体内和群体间的选择信号,今天生信小白继续为大家讲解一下另一种检测群体间选择信号的方法—Fst 好了,上述内容就是用vcftools计算Fst值的方法,虽然很简单,但是很实用。 因为计算Fst值的方法有很多,但是我感觉vcftools还是比较好用的一个,他不仅可以计算单点snp的fst值还 How is the Weighted Fst column calculated? I see that it appears only when using the windowing option. pop1_individuals Vector of individual names belonging to the first population. I think there is an issue with how alleles are being called (maybe issue with the vcf file?). Introduction The script performs population genetics analyses using a VCF file as input. The formula used for this is equivalent to the one used in Thus, you can generate a list of all the SNPs in the two files, split them in sliding windows, and then call vcftools multiple times to calculate Fst for each window. txt 计算窗口的多态性(滑窗参数为可选项); vcftools --vcf test. - vcftools/vcftools A set of tools written in Perl and C++ for working with VCF files, such as those generated by the 1000 Genomes Project. vcf --weir-fst-pop 1_population. txt --weir-fst-pop Population2. vcf --window-pi <integer> - 文章浏览阅读3. Fst statistics have been widely –window-pi, --window-pi-step计算窗口中的核酸多样性值 FST计算 –weir-fst-pop FILE:file must contain a list of individuals (one individual per line) from the VCF file that correspond to one OUTPUT FST STATISTICS --weir-fst-pop <filename> This option is used to calculate an Fst estimate from Weir and Cockerham’s 1984 paper. It says I have to provide one file for each population with a list of all individuals within one of those populations. 好了,上述内容就是用vcftools计算Fst值的方法,虽然很简单,但是很实用。 因为计算Fst值的方法有很多,但是我感觉vcftools还是比较好用的一个,他不仅可以计算单点snp的fst值还 vcftools可以计算群体间 固定指数(Fst), 来筛选和优先处理遗传标记(如SNP)。下面内容主要来自于 deepseek 。 理论介绍 核心方法:Weir和Cockerham的Fst算法 方法来源: 由统 计算fst vcftools --vcf test. weir. - vcftools/README. Fixation index (Fst) statistics provide critical insights into evolutionary processes affecting the structure of genetic variation within and among populations. It is an estimate calculated in accordance to Weir and Cockerham’s 1984 paper. I have 2 A set of tools written in Perl and C++ for working with VCF files, such as those generated by the 1000 Genomes Project. txt --out p_1_2—single 此处为单点计算fst的方法 test. bcftools query -l snps_s1. gz \ --max-missing 0. To make differences and bottlenecks really stand out we will use a simulated dataset 6在全基因组范围计算基因频率 7计算三种杂合性指数 8计算Fst值 接下来就直接计算相应的值即可 Fst值如图所求 计算Fst值的软件 一般首推vcftools,我们根据两个亚种的vcf文件进行比较: VCFtools can also calculate Fst statistics between individuals of different populations. fst,如图下所示: 2、通过gcta计算FST 命令行如下: gcta64 --bfile test --fst --sub-popu subpopu. fst) files are read using R and script is provided to calculate Weighted Fst, the three variance components (a,b,c): between populations, between individuals within populations, between You may contact one of the developers of VCFtools (Adam Auton) in order to understand what is exactly happening. Contribute to vcftools/vcftools. Additionally, it vcf_calc. vcf The output was "unknown". The manual entry for "--weir-fst-pop" says "This option can be used This may be occurring because there's no variation at those sites, as described here, but I also get -nan when all samples are heterozygous at one or both sites with: vcftools --geno-r2 --ld VCFtools Introduction VCFtools is a program package designed for working with VCF files, such as those generated by the 1000 Genomes Project. Have you ever seen this problem? Although I have been searching to solve this problem and trying to . txt --weir-fst-pop Hello, It's been some time that I am using VCFtools, and it helps me a lot! Today, I wanted to calculate an Fst estimate between two populations. 9 years ago by Rubal7 850 5 13. Learn how to use vcftools and bcftools to calculate pairwise FST for two populations from a VCF file. A set of tools for working with VCF files, such as those generated by the 1000 Genomes Project. txt How would I compute the same thing with BCFtools? I used vcftools to extract fixation index score for general differentiation between Case and Control groups. gz文件,但需确保文件已索引,该vcf文件包括不同族群,因此需要输入不同 验证码_哔哩哔哩 vcftools --gzvcf YOUR. github. txt的格式如下: population_2. txt #look at the genotype data for There is actually an option for doing this in the SVN version of vcftools, which has not yet made it through to the website. (a) Fst calculation Evaluate at which loci on chromosome 15 the Africans and Americans in the HPRC differ using vcftools. The provided file Fst(群体间固定系数)用于衡量种群遗传分化程度,0表示随机交配,1表示完全隔离。本文通过vcftools、R语言hierfstat包计算猕猴桃溃疡病菌Fst OUTPUT FST STATISTICS --weir-fst-pop <filename> This option is used to calculate an Fst estimate from Weir and Cockerham’s 1984 paper. vcf ls *. txt > Weir_Cockerham_fst. This function calculates the fixation index (Fst) between two populations from a VCF file using the method of Weir and Cockerham (1984). The provided file 利用VCFtools计算几个群体遗传学里的参数,然后利用R将结果呈现出来。 Tajima&#39;s D计算, 这个是选择相关的一个参数,大于0代表群体观测杂合度高 Mean Fst and weighted Fst were all 'NaN'. Is this normal behaviour? Any help will be greatly I would like to calculate the fixation index (Fst) between SNPs_s1. txt --weir-fst-pop 2_population. It must be based on the mean Fst of the window weighted by another factor, but I could not Now I want to calculate the Fst for each SNP with vcftools, but I am a bit lost at this point. txt --weir-fst-pop population_2. agk, pog, wlt, fng, wmr, ryz, kcf, qip, rna, vtf, xvk, pjk, kgo, otl, zkd, \